Add EPI-Support monitoring & analytics platform
Internal Flask app that monitors the epi-helpdesk.zammad.com tickets via the Zammad API, deployable as a systemd service behind Apache under /episupport. Features: - Poller: session-login API sync, snapshot diff to detect agent changes (status, owner, priority, closures, new replies); email notifications - Dashboard: ticket overview with sorting, "not closed" filter and highlighting of tickets with unconfirmed changes; per-item and bulk "mark as read" - Analytics: KPIs, response/resolution times, monthly SVG trend chart, distributions (status/priority/group/agent), Excel export - Conversation view: full per-ticket thread cached in the DB (avoids proxy timeouts), inline image attachments, safe HTML-to-text rendering - Write actions: reply to tickets and create new tickets with a confirmation step and attachment upload (incl. clipboard paste); self-triggered actions are synced back so they aren't flagged as changes - Local timezone display (Europe/Berlin) for all timestamps Includes deploy tooling: setup.sh, systemd units and Apache config.
